SAN METEO, CALIF.—Outsource Development Software company Solve IT Labs has developed technology to help InterContinental Hotels Group (IHG) hotels achieve their environmental goals. The software allows management to track and manage hotel energy, water and waste consumption for the world’s largest hotel group.

Green Engage software enables hotel owners to reduce energy costs by operating more efficiently. It measures energy and environmental metrics across eight areas of hotel operations. Hotels can measure, manage and report on environmental benchmarks.

Using the program, general managers at individual properties can enter facility data on site, and compare that data with information entered from similar properties worldwide. Based on a property’s data, the system generates a list of recommended actions that hotels can take to minimize waste and reduce their energy and water consumption.

Software Outlines Savings Opportunities

IHG’s Green Manage was developed so it would integrate with existing global sustainability metrics. It establishes a minimum level of sustainability and outlines opportunities to enhance and exceed the minimum. The system helps attract guests who prefer to stay in hotels that are more environmentally friendly.

“IHG conducted consumer research and learned their guests not only look at location, price and amenities when choosing a hotel,” said Rafael Soultanov, senior project manager over Green Manage. “They also care about a hotel’s environmental credentials. Solve IT Labs developed a comprehensive online system to address this. The energy savings are substantial—they could reach up to 25 percent.”

The software allows hotels to manage the elements of the hotel to see what is most effective. The owners can then take action. The action can be anything from insulating hot water pipes to recycling or switching to organic cleaning supplies.

“IHG has 4,000 hotels with brands including Holiday Inn and Crowne Plaza,” said Soultanov. “By outsourcing IT development to Solve IT Labs, IHG saved on development costs as well as saving up to $200 million. They also reduced their carbon footprint. Both guests and management get progress reports so they can clearly see the impact they’re making.”
